Report Description

The objective was to determine the extent that Cybersecurity and Infrastructure Security Agency’s (CISA) Office for Bombing Prevention (OBP) manages and assesses national capabilities to counter improvised explosive devices (C-IED). OBP needs to improve management of component participation or tracking milestone completion dates as required.
